Cole Young is a second baseman for the Seattle Mariners. In 2026 he hit 14 home runs and knocked in 52 RBIs, notching 115 hits across 477 plate appearances in 119 games. His batting average was .265, 8.7% higher than the league average of .244. He reached base at a .324 clip and slugged .410, for an OPS of .734, 2.0% higher than the league mark of .719 — 5th of 15 on his team, and 158th of 417 among MLB batters with 100+ plate appearances. He averaged 88.6 mph off the bat, hit 39.0% of balls in play at 95 mph or better and made contact on 81.4% of his swings. Adjusted for his ballpark and league, his 108 wRC+ puts his offence 8% above average. That comes to 1.8 dbWAR — +2.5 runs with the bat, -2.2 on the bases, +2.1 for the position he plays, against replacement level. It includes no fielding: defensive runs are proprietary and are not estimated here, so the figure credits playing a demanding position but not playing it well.
